Coconut-Ginger Palm-Grass Rice Recipe

Ingredients with Measurements:
- 2 cups Jasmine rice
- 1 can (14 oz) coconut milk
- 1 1/2 cups water
- 2 tbsp palm sugar
- 1 tbsp grated ginger
- 2 stalks lemongrass, bruised
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 cup shredded coconut, toasted

Special equipment needed:
- Rice cooker or pot with lid
- Grater

Step-by-step instructions:

1. Rinse the rice in a fine-mesh strainer until the water runs clear.
2. In a rice cooker or pot, combine the rice, coconut milk, water, palm sugar, grated ginger, lemongrass, and salt.
3. Stir to combine and cook according to the rice cooker or pot instructions.
4. Once the rice is cooked, remove the lemongrass stalks and fluff the rice with a fork.
5. Transfer the rice to a serving dish and sprinkle with toasted shredded coconut.

Substitutions for ingredients:
- Brown sugar can be used instead of palm sugar.
- Basmati rice can be used instead of Jasmine rice.
- Fresh or dried coconut can be used instead of shredded coconut.

Variations:
- Add diced pineapple or mango to the rice for a tropical twist.
- Use vegetable broth instead of water for a savory version.
- Add chopped cilantro or basil for a fresh herb flavor.

Tips and tricks:
- Use a rice cooker for foolproof rice every time.
- Toast the shredded coconut in a dry skillet over medium heat until golden brown.
- Bruise the lemongrass stalks by hitting them with the back of a knife to release their flavor.

Storage instructions:
- Store leftover rice in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.

Reheating instructions:
- Reheat the rice in the microwave or on the stovetop with a splash of water or coconut milk to prevent it from drying out.

Troubleshooting advice:
- If the rice is too dry, add a splash of coconut milk or water and stir to combine.
- If the rice is too wet, cook for a few more minutes or let it sit with the lid off to evaporate some of the liquid.

Food safety advice:
- Make sure to rinse the rice thoroughly before cooking to remove any debris or excess starch.
- Store leftover rice in the refrigerator within 2 hours of cooking to prevent bacterial growth.
